WebJan 18, 2024 · The yearly average relatively optical efficiency factor (η ave) of the FLFS coupling curved, straight and without slip rail is 0.968, 0.923, and, 0.816 respectively. … WebLuminescent solar concentrators (LSCs) generally consist of transparent polymer sheets doped with luminescent species. Incident sunlight is absorbed by the luminescent species and emitted with high quantum efficiency, such that emitted light is trapped in the sheet and travels to the edges where it can be collected by solar cells.

WebIn concentrating photovoltaics (CPV), the optics requires beam radiation and therefore must be oriented appropriately to focus light on the PV collector to maximize the energy converted. CPV modules that concentrate in one dimension must be tracked normal to the sun in one axis.
